Fae Farm – how to save

Saving in games is of course important, we don’t have to tell this to any gamer. However, there is some confusion in Fae Farm regarding this aspect. Why is this so? Saving is unavailable in Chapter 1 of the story. To record your progress, you must proceed a little bit with the plot to Chapter 2.

Chapter 1 is a collection of some simple tutorial missions, and it shouldn’t be a problem to finish them under an hour. What is more, once you complete the first stage of your adventures, in the future playthroughs you will be able to skip it entirely.

And how to save in Fae Farm? The game does it automatically after important events. What is more you can do it manually. Just enter menu and pick an inkwell.
